A memory foam mattress gives you the perfect balance of comfort and support.

A memory foam mattress gives you the perfect balance of comfort and support. When you lay down, the mattress will mold to your body, supporting it and providing relief from pressure points. The softness of memory foam is ideal for people who have trouble sleeping on their backs or sides.

The right amount of firmness will keep your spine aligned, which helps prevent back pain in the morning. If you have a bad back or are recovering from surgery, a softer mattress might be better suited for your needs than one that is firmer all over.

When it comes to cost, memory foam mattresses are typically more affordable than other types of mattresses.

When it comes to cost, memory foam mattresses are typically more affordable than other types of mattresses. This is because there are fewer layers in a memory foam mattress versus a traditional spring mattress. A traditional spring mattress has at least eight different layers, while a memory foam mattress only has two-three layers. The fewer layers used in the manufacturing process means that there is less material and labor involved, which means that you don’t end up paying as much for your bed when you choose a memory foam option over its counterparts.

Memory foam mattresses reduce motion transfer.

Memory foam mattresses reduce motion transfer. This is especially beneficial for those who sleep with someone else or on a very soft mattress that has no support. In addition to reducing partner disturbance, memory foam can also reduce sleep disruption, back pain and snoring. The less you toss and turn during the night, the better your overall quality of sleep will be!
